> > Am 04.11.2023 um 21:01 schrieb Ben Pfaff <blp@cs.stanford.edu>:
> >
> > It looks to me like Mac OS is returning EOPNOTSUPP when it should
> > return EILSEQ.  Would you mind trying the following patch?
> >
> > diff --git a/src/libpspp/i18n.c b/src/libpspp/i18n.c
> > index 5e9aa0d59c..7697ac614c 100644
> > --- a/src/libpspp/i18n.c
> > +++ b/src/libpspp/i18n.c
> > @@ -214,6 +215,7 @@ try_recode (struct converter *cvtr, char fallbackchar,
> >             return out - 1 - out_;
> >
> >           case EILSEQ:
> > +          case EOPNOTSUPP:
> >             if (outbytes == 0)
> >               return -E2BIG;
> >             if (!fallbackchar)

> >> Hi Ben,
> >>
> >> pspp uses the native iconv library from Apple on MacOS. Apple has changed 
> >> that library from MacOS 13 to MacOS 14. As a result the returned error 
> >> codes seem different. That is the reason why the test "convert invalid 
> >> UTF-8 to ISO-8859-1“ fails on MacOS 14. The problem is discussed here:
> >>
> >> https://github.com/fredowski/homebrew-pspp/issues/5#issuecomment-1793464558
> >>
> >> I made a patch to disable that test on MacOS such that the regression will 
> >> work again on MacOS 14. I hope until Apple fixes the iconv library.
